PTC India Ltd

Ticker: PTC
Decent 48/100

☆ Add to Watchlist

Investing Reference

Price
166.25
Market Cap
4903.38
Debt/Equity
0.4376
ROE %
14.067
PB
0.7244
Promoter %
16.216
Pledge %
0.000
1Y Rev Growth %
-1.111
5Y Rev Growth %
-1.613
NP Margin %
5.388
NP Margin 5Y Avg %
3.297

Trading Reference

1M Return %
-3.902
6M Return %
-10.743
1Y Return %
-4.046
% Away 52W High
24.511
% Away 52W Low
30.198
Daily Volume
1698214
Investment Verdict
Hold
Score 72/100 · Position size: 30%
Fundamentals are OK but not compelling. Maintain current position; avoid fresh adds.
Trading Verdict
Avoid
Score 13/100 · Position size: 0%
Momentum weak or trend adverse. Avoid trading at this point.
Confidence
100%
Confidence reflects data coverage and agreement across fundamentals, valuation, and momentum signals.

AI Probability Statement

Probability Statement

PTC India Ltd is currently trading near a key support level, with the 50-day EMA showing bullish momentum. If it breaks above the resistance at INR 120, there is a strong potential for upside. However, if it falls below the support at INR 100, it could face significant downside risk.
Upside Probability: 25%   |   Downside Probability: 15%

Probability estimates are technical-context statements, not investment advice.

More Options

Business Overview

PTC India Ltd is a leading player in the Indian power sector, specializing in power trading, consultancy, and project management. It serves a diverse clientele, including utilities, independent power producers, and large industrial consumers. With a robust network and strategic partnerships, PTC India plays a crucial role in enhancing energy efficiency and sustainability in the country. Its commitment to innovation and reliability makes it a trusted partner in the evolving energy landscape.

  • Leader in power trading in India
  • Serves utilities and industrial consumers
  • Focus on energy efficiency and sustainability
  • Strong network and strategic partnerships
  • Commitment to innovation and reliability

Investment Thesis

PTC India Ltd presents a compelling investment opportunity due to its strong promoter credibility, significant growth potential in digital services, and attractive valuation compared to peers. The company's strategic positioning in the energy sector further enhances its appeal for long-term investors.

  • Strong promoter group with a proven track record enhances investor confidence.
  • Expanding digital services portfolio aligns with industry trends and future growth.
  • Attractive valuation metrics compared to industry peers indicate potential upside.
  • Strategic initiatives in renewable energy bolster long-term sustainability.
  • Robust financial performance supports consistent dividend payouts.

Opportunity vs Risk

Opportunities
  • Strong demand for renewable energy
  • Government support for power sector
  • Expansion into new markets
  • Diversification of energy sources
Risks ⚠️
  • Regulatory changes affecting operations
  • High competition in energy sector
  • Dependence on government policies
  • Fluctuating fuel prices

Peer Perspective

PTC India Ltd trades at a discount compared to peers like NTPC and Power Grid, primarily due to margin volatility. A stable margin outlook could trigger a rerating, aligning its valuation with industry standards.

Future Outlook

PTC India Ltd is well-positioned for growth, driven by robust demand in the energy sector. Successful execution of strategic initiatives and effective cost control will be crucial for maximizing shareholder value in the coming years.

AI FAQs for Retail Users

  • Q: What does PTC India Ltd do?
    A: PTC India Ltd is involved in power trading and provides financial solutions in the energy sector.
  • Q: Is PTC India Ltd a good investment?
    A: Investment suitability depends on individual financial goals and market conditions. Research is recommended.
  • Q: What are the risks of investing in PTC India Ltd?
    A: Risks include market volatility, regulatory changes, and sector-specific challenges in the energy market.
  • Q: How can I buy shares of PTC India Ltd?
    A: Shares can be purchased through a registered stockbroker or online trading platforms.
  • Q: What is the dividend policy of PTC India Ltd?
    A: PTC India Ltd has a history of paying dividends, but future payouts depend on company performance.
📊 Stock Investment Checklist (100 Points)
PTC India Ltd • Updated: 2025-09-17 16:11:41
  • 10
    Business
    High
    The company operates in the energy sector, which is evolving with renewable energy initiatives, but faces regulatory challenges.
  • 10
    Growth
    High
    Revenue growth has been inconsistent, with fluctuations in profit margins due to market volatility.
  • 9
    Profitability
    High
    ROE and ROCE are moderate, with operating cash flow showing some stability but net profit being affected by external factors.
  • 8
    Valuation
    High
    Valuation ratios are in line with peers, but the market sentiment is cautious.
  • 7
    Balance
    High
    Debt levels are manageable, but liquidity ratios indicate some pressure.
  • 6
    Governance
    Good
    Promoter holding is decent, but there are concerns regarding pledging and transparency.
  • 4
    Drivers
    Good
    Growth drivers are limited, with execution risks in project delivery.
  • 2
    Technicals
    Low
    Market sentiment is weak, with low liquidity and negative price action.
Final Score & Verdict
Score 48 / 100 • Decent
PTC India Ltd shows potential in a transitioning energy sector, but faces challenges in growth consistency and market sentiment.

AI Confidence Score

Instead of just “overall score,” broken into categories:

  • Business Strength: 70/100
  • Growth Potential: 65/100
  • Profitability: 60/100
  • Governance: 75/100
  • Market Confidence: 68/100


More Like This

Latest News

More ↗

News items are fetched from Google News RSS; links go to external publishers.